# What Jobs Are Safe During Pregnancy?

If your work doesn't involve significant physical exertion, exposure to chemicals or toxic substances, or prolonged periods of standing (e.g., traffic inspection), it is generally considered safe during pregnancy. If your job doesn't fall into any of these categories, you can continue to enjoy it.

# Is It Safe to Work While Pregnant?


If your prenatal checkups haven't revealed any unusual or serious conditions, it is generally safe to continue working. Typically, doctors recommend ceasing work only if complications arise, requiring bed rest and stress avoidance. If your pregnancy is uncomplicated, you are fortunate and can continue to enjoy your work.

# Is Commuting Via Public Transport Safe During Pregnancy?

Traveling by train, bus, car, or air is generally safe during pregnancy. However, it's advisable to wear a seatbelt and avoid unnecessary movement when on a moving bus to reduce the risk of sudden falls.

# Can Using a Computer Harm My Baby?


While previous concerns suggested a link between computer usage and harm to the fetus, recent studies indicate no direct correlation with miscarriage. Hence, it is generally safe to continue using computers at the workplace during pregnancy.

# When Should I Stop Working While Pregnant?

In specific pregnancy conditions, your doctor may advise complete bed rest, necessitating a pause in work. These conditions may include preterm labor, high blood pressure, inadequate fetal growth, or a history of late miscarriages.

# Will Discussing Pregnancy Symptoms Affect My Professional Image?

Maintaining a professional approach is crucial when addressing pregnancy symptoms at work. Constantly discussing morning sickness or other symptoms may not be well-received, so balance professional responsibilities, meet deadlines, and share information about emergencies with your team if necessary.

# How Can I Care for Myself in the Office During Pregnancy?

- Avoid sitting for extended periods; take short breaks, stretch, and walk.
- Keep convenient snacks like apples, muffins, or fruit drinks on hand.
- Consider a brief power nap during lunch hours.
- Take short walks during lunch breaks.
- Listen to music to alleviate stress.
- Avoid multitasking, especially while on the phone.
- Walk carefully, watch for wet floor signs, and avoid slipping.

# Should I Inform My Boss About the Pregnancy?

While not legally required, informing your boss about your pregnancy is advisable, especially if you anticipate needing accommodations or maternity leave. This can be done beforehand or once it becomes apparent.

# What Attire Is Suitable for the Office During Pregnancy?


Adhering to your workplace's dress code is essential during pregnancy. Consider investing in maternity trousers and matching shirts or comfortable skirts and blouses. The key is to prioritize comfort for the duration of your workday and commute.
